Delicious comes downtown for Taste of Arlington Heights

About 20 restaurants were selling their specialties Saturday at the Taste of Arlington Heights.

"It's a great opportunity to come out and enjoy an evening downtown with friends and neighbors," said Arlington Heights Chamber of Commerce Executive Director Jon Ridler.

The food was accompanied by plenty of music, including performances by the 10 finalists in the Suburban Chicago's Got Talent competition and the bands Self-Righteous Brothers, Exit 147 and Infinity.
